Beyond Recycling to Regeneration

Designing out waste at the system level

Traditional recycling merely delays landfill arrival. Renewlium designs cascading resource pathways where every output becomes input for another process. We architect material networks that mimic nature’s nutrient cycles – where waste becomes food for new production. This requires reimagining relationships between generators, processors, and end-users to create perpetual value loops.

Closing Loops, Opening Value

Our four-phase transformation engine

Resource Harvesting

Intelligent collection systems recover discarded materials at peak potential, preserving embedded energy and chemistry through precision handling and stabilization protocols.

Value Unlocking

Multi-stage processing extracts layered value - converting base oils into biofuels, recovering fatty acids for cosmetics, and transforming solids into soil enhancers.

Industrial Symbiosis

Outputs become inputs for partner industries: glycerin feeds pharmaceutical production, biomass residues power cement kilns, and treated water irrigates urban farms.

Regenerative Returns

Revenue shares fund community green spaces while process innovations continuously improve resource yield - creating compounding environmental and economic returns.

Reshaping Industrial Metabolism

Connecting sectors into resource ecosystems

Renewlium operates as an industrial matchmaker, linking restaurant waste streams with biofuel producers, cosmetic manufacturers, and agricultural networks. Our blockchain-enabled resource exchange platform identifies optimal pathways for each material fraction. Urban food waste joins palm mill residues in anaerobic digesters; recovered metals from processing equipment reenter electronics manufacturing. This creates regional circular economies that reduce virgin extraction while generating shared prosperity.

Circularity with Human Purpose

Embedding social value in material flows

True circularity must nourish communities. Our model trains informal waste collectors as certified resource technicians, upgrading livelihoods while improving material quality. Neighborhood collection hubs double as environmental education centers. Local artists transform reclaimed packaging into community installations – making the circular journey visible and inspiring participation. Revenue shares fund urban food forests nourished by our process byproducts.
